Freestanding Tub Inside a Shower: A Luxurious and Practical Solution

A freestanding tub is a beautiful addition to any bathroom, offering a sense of luxury and relaxation. But what if you also crave the convenience of a shower? Incorporating a freestanding tub inside a shower can be a surprisingly practical and stylish solution.

Advantages of a Freestanding Tub Inside a Shower:

  • Maximize Space: This design allows you to enjoy both a luxurious bath and a functional shower within the same footprint. It's perfect for smaller bathrooms where space is limited.
  • Aesthetic Appeal: Freestanding tubs are inherently elegant and visually appealing. Placing one inside a shower further enhances the bathroom's aesthetic, creating a spa-like atmosphere.
  • Flexibility: You can choose from various tub designs, materials, and showerheads to personalize the space and achieve your desired look.

Designing a Freestanding Tub Shower:

1. Choosing the Right Tub:

  • Size: Ensure the tub is a comfortable size for bathing and that it leaves enough space for movement around it.
  • Material: Consider materials like acrylic, cast iron, or stone, each offering different pros and cons in terms of durability, heat retention, and aesthetic.
  • Style: From classic to modern, there are numerous tub styles to suit your preferences.

2. Shower Enclosure:

  • Type: Glass enclosures are popular for their sleekness and spacious feel, while tiled walls provide a more traditional look.
  • Placement: Ensure the shower enclosure is large enough to accommodate the tub and allow for comfortable movement.

3. Plumbing and Drainage:

  • Tub Faucet: Choose a faucet with a long spout that reaches comfortably over the tub.
  • Showerhead: Consider a rain showerhead for a luxurious feel or a handheld showerhead for added flexibility.
  • Drainage: The shower floor should slope towards the drain, and the tub drain should be positioned appropriately for proper water flow.

4. Other Considerations:

  • Ventilation: Good ventilation is essential to prevent moisture buildup and potential mold growth.
  • Lighting: Lighting plays a crucial role in creating the desired atmosphere. Consider using dimmable lights for a relaxing ambiance.
  • Accessories: Add accessories like a bath mat, towel rack, and storage shelves for a fully functional and stylish space.
